6350492510601525 is an odd composite number. It is composed of eight dist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, one hundred fifty-two divisors.

Prime factorization of 6350492510601525:

33 × 52 × 112 × 13 × 61 × 89 × 683 × 1613

(3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 11 × 11 × 13 × 61 × 89 × 683 × 1613)
